Web6 mar. 2024 · Neurological. Dizziness is a common neurological manifestation of Lyme disease. Other neurological symptoms include brain fog, nerve pain, motion sickness, and muscle twitching. Some patients face hearing loss and ear pain or ringing. Others struggle with light or sound sensitivity. WebEach woman experienced symptoms that are not usual in panic disorder but are typical of neurological Lyme disease, including exquisite sensitivity to light, touch, and sounds, joint pain often in combination with cognitive changes including mental fogginess and loss of recent memory, and some degree of bizarre, shifting, and often excruciating ... Research shows the oft-misdiagnosed tick-borne disease can lead to serious mental health problems that can … thomas woods insurance worcesterWeb13 mar. 2024 · Lyme disease can cause meningitis and encephalitis. Meningitis is a swelling of the lining of the brain and spinal cord. Encephalitis is a swelling of the brain itself. Meningitis is more common with Lyme disease than encephalitis. Symptoms are similar for both and include headache, fever, stiff neck, nausea, vomiting, sensitivity to light ... uk population census
